Synthesis of Microcrystalline Cellulose Grafting Poly (methyl methacrylate) Copolymers by ATRP in 1-Allyl-3-Methylimidazolium Chloride

Article Preview

Abstract:

The microcrystalline cellulose grafting polymethylmethacrylate (MCC-g-PMMA) copolymer was successfully synthesized by atom transfer radical polymerization (ATRP) using ethanediamine as ligand in Ionic liquid 1-allyl-3-methylimidazolium chloride ([AMIM]Cl). The MCC-g-PMMA was characterized by FT-IR, 1H NMR, SEM and GPC spectroscopies. The results confirmed that the PMMA had been covalently bonded to cellulose backbone. The molecular weight of graft copolymers linearly increased during the polymerization and presented a low polydispersity.
